General Services Administration: Vistara serves as the Owners Construction Representative (OCR) and as the Construction Quality Manager (CQM) through an IDIQ (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ity) contract. We have established a quality relationship since 1997 when we worked on the construction of the Hammond Federal Courthouse. Vistara received a Construction Excellence Award in 2005 in recognition of its work on the US Customs House renovation. Current projects include the renovation of the Federal Center Plaza and the interior renovations to the EM Dirksen Federal Courthouse in Chicago.
Chicago Public Schools: Vistara has performed Project Management Services for the Public Building Commission and Chicago Public Schools since 1994. We have served as the Owner’s Representative during the construction of new schools at Albany Park, McNair and Field Elementary schools which included on-site representation from pre-construction through close-out.
We have also completed the renovation and construction of the new addition at Namaste Charter School as an Owner’s Representative. Further, Vistara has estimated construction costs in excess of $500 million for a variety of projects– Sauganash Elementary, Gwendolyn Brooks College Prep, Little Village Library and Brighton Park Elementary School.
Capital Improvement Program (CIP) O’Hare International Airport: Vistara provides Project Control services on the Capital Improvement program at O’Hare International Airport. In addition, we have provided scheduling and cost consulting services for time sensitive projects at O’Hare (new North Air Traffic Control Tower and Administrative building).
Planning: Vistara provides cost consulting services for many civic projects that require Tax Increment Financing (TIF) including the redevelopment of the Montgomery Ward Catalog building, Block 37, Goldblatts in Chicago.
Higher Education: Cost consultant for numerous projects at Northwestern University and the University of Chicago.
Library Facilities: Cost consultant and Value Engineering services for library facilities in Chicago, Lisle, Concordia and Chicago State University.
